In dit stapsgewijze artikel wordt uitgelegd hoe u een PST-bestand in C# kunt maken door verwijzingen te geven voor het tot stand brengen van de omgeving en vervolgens de programmastroom om deze taak uit te voeren. Er wordt ook een uitvoerbare voorbeeldcode gedeeld die kan worden gebruikt in alle door .NET ondersteunde omgevingen zonder een ander hulpprogramma van derden of MS Outlook te installeren voor het maken van het nieuwe PST-bestand. Zodra u ** PST in C# ** heeft gemaakt, kan deze worden opgeslagen op de schijf of in een stream volgens de toepassingsvereisten.
Stappen om een PST-bestand te maken in C#
- Stel ontwikkelomgeving in om Aspose.Email for .NET toe te voegen vanuit NuGet-pakketbeheerder
- Maak een object van PersonalStorage door de nieuwe PST-bestandsnaam en bestandsformaatversie op te geven
- Maak een predefined folder in de hoofdmap van de PST
- Voeg enkele aangepaste mappen toe aan de hoofdmap
- Sla het resulterende PST-bestand op schijf op
Deze stappen beschrijven het proces om een nieuwe PST in C# te maken, waarbij eerst de klassen worden geïdentificeerd die kunnen worden gebruikt om een PST-bestand te maken en vervolgens een paar extra taken worden uitgevoerd voor een beter begrip. Een PST-bestand kan worden gemaakt door de PST-bestandsnaam en de bestandsformaatversie op te geven die Unicode of ANSI kan zijn. We kunnen een PST-bestand maken zonder enige map, maar we kunnen vooraf gedefinieerde of aangepaste mappen toevoegen voordat we het PST-bestand opslaan.
Code om een nieuw PST-bestand te maken in C#
Deze code demonstreert hoe u een Outlook PST-bestand in C# kunt maken met behulp van een van de overbelaste functies Create() die een verscheidenheid aan parameters toestaat. U kunt vooraf gedefinieerde mappen maken met behulp van de StandardIPmFolder-enumerator die items bevat zoals Inbox, Outbox, SentItems, DeletedItems, Contacts, Tasks, enz. Om er maar een paar te noemen. U kunt ook aangepaste mappen maken die niet standaard maar vereist zijn in uw omgeving.
Dit artikel heeft ons geleerd hoe we een PST-bestand kunnen maken in C#. Als je het proces wilt leren om een e-mail in C# te verzenden, raadpleeg dan het artikel op E-mail versturen in C#.